Автоинкрементный идентификатор объекта в основных данных?

Я работаю с несколькими типами NSManagedObject с несколькими отношениями. Как я могу сказать Core Data автоматически подставлять идентификаторы объектов для меня? Я ищу что-то вроде индексного ключа в SQL, чтобы никакие два экземпляра данного объекта не могли иметь одинаковый идентификатор.

Изменить:

Я бы хотел для всех моих объектов «Учетная запись» иметь на них уникальные идентификаторы. Я просто добавлял один в `countForFetchRequest, но понял, что при удалении предпоследнего объекта и последующем добавлении одного последние два объекта теперь имеют одинаковые идентификаторы.

Как я могу гарантировать, что данное значение имеет уникальный значение для всех экземпляров моего NSManagedObject "Account"?

EDIT2:

Мне нужен отдельный идентификатор для сортировки.

6
задан Moshe 16 June 2011 в 23:35
поделиться